Aviation Civil Designer (2026 new grad)

Remote, USA Full-time
Hanson Professional Services Inc. is seeking a full-time Aviation Designer in the Florida Region. The role involves performing engineering calculations, supporting aviation and civil site projects, and collaborating with senior technical staff to ensure effective project execution. Responsibilities Perform engineering calculations and utilize design software to support aviation and civil site projects Obtain permitting, collect existing physical data, and support planning and design tasks Assist with site investigations, field reconnaissance, utility locations, and permit application processes Support construction document preparation, contractor pricing assistance, and project close-out documentation Collaborate with senior technical staff Other duties as assigned Skills Bachelor's degree in civil engineering or related field (required) CAD experience and/or willingness to learn AutoCAD/Civil 3D Ability to work independently and collaboratively to develop and present concepts Ability to build effective relationships with internal and external clients Strong oral communication and technical writing skills Strong sense of urgency and initiative to meet deadlines Ability to collaborate remotely with colleagues in other offices Willingness to travel for out‑of‑town assignments and work overtime as needed Valid driver's license required FE/EIT certification desirable or scheduled prior to graduation 0–3 years of aviation project experience Benefits Competitive compensation Performance bonuses 401(k) with matching contribution Employee Stock Ownership Plan Comprehensive health & well-being plans Financial wellness plans Work-life balance programs Company Overview Hanson Professional Services is a civil engineering company providing engineering, planning, and allied services. It was founded in 1954, and is headquartered in Springfield, Illinois, USA, with a workforce of 501-1000 employees.
